ETH配置指南,轻松掌握以太坊网络设置

xuect

随着区块链技术的日益成熟,以太坊(ETH)作为最受欢迎的智能合约平台,受到了广泛关注,对于初学者和专业人士来说,了解如何配置ETH环境是开发、部署和交易的基础,本文将详细介绍ETH的配置过程,帮助读者轻松掌握以太坊网络设置。

准备工作

ETH配置指南,轻松掌握以太坊网络设置

在开始配置ETH之前,请确保您已经具备以下条件:

1、一台运行Windows、Linux或Mac的计算机;

2、稳定的网络连接;

3、一定的计算机操作基础,如文件管理和命令行操作。

安装与配置以太坊客户端

1、选择合适的以太坊客户端:以太坊客户端是连接以太坊网络的关键工具,常见的客户端有Geth、Parity等,本文将以Geth为例进行介绍。

2、下载并安装Geth:访问以太坊官方网站,下载对应操作系统的Geth客户端,按照提示进行安装。

3、配置Geth:安装完成后,启动Geth客户端并配置相关参数,可以通过命令行或配置文件进行设置,主要配置包括网络选择(如主网、测试网等)、同步节点数量等。

创建及管理以太坊账户

1、创建账户:在配置好Geth客户端后,可以创建以太坊账户,通过执行相关命令,生成新的账户地址和私钥,请务必妥善保管私钥,不要泄露给他人。

2、发送交易:使用生成的账户地址,可以发送以太坊交易,向其他账户转账、部署智能合约等。

3、管理账户:可以管理多个以太坊账户,包括查看余额、交易记录等。

配置网络参数

1、同步网络:启动Geth客户端后,客户端会自动同步网络数据,可以根据需要选择同步速度较快的节点。

2、端口设置:配置Geth客户端时,可以设置监听端口和连接端口,监听端口用于接收外部请求,连接端口用于与其他节点通信。

3、防火墙设置:确保计算机防火墙允许Geth客户端的通信,以便成功连接到以太坊网络。

安全配置

1、防火墙与网络安全:确保计算机防火墙处于开启状态,并只允许可信任的连接,定期检查网络安全设置,确保以太坊环境的安全性。

2、备份重要数据:定期备份Geth客户端的配置文件、账户私钥等重要数据,以防意外丢失。

3、防范恶意攻击:了解常见的以太坊安全漏洞和攻击方式,采取相应措施防范恶意攻击。

优化性能

1、选择高效节点:在配置Geth客户端时,选择同步速度较快、性能稳定的节点,以提高以太坊网络的性能。

2、调整同步参数:根据网络状况和计算机性能,适当调整同步参数,如并行下载任务数、缓存大小等,以优化同步速度。

3、使用轻量级客户端:对于资源有限的设备,可以考虑使用轻量级以太坊客户端,以降低资源消耗,提高性能。

本文详细介绍了ETH的配置过程,包括安装与配置以太坊客户端、创建及管理以太坊账户、配置网络参数、安全配置和优化性能等方面,希望读者通过本文的指导,能够轻松掌握以太坊网络设置,为开发、部署和交易奠定坚实基础,在实际操作过程中,请务必注意安全问题,确保资金和数据安全。

文章版权声明:除非注明,否则均为ZBLOG原创文章,转载或复制请以超链接形式并注明出处。

发表评论

快捷回复: 表情:
AddoilApplauseBadlaughBombCoffeeFabulousFacepalmFecesFrownHeyhaInsidiousKeepFightingNoProbPigHeadShockedSinistersmileSlapSocialSweatTolaughWatermelonWittyWowYeahYellowdog
评论列表 (暂无评论,1人围观)

还没有评论,来说两句吧...

取消
微信二维码
微信二维码
支付宝二维码